SteadyView: Wywiad z Mariusem Simonsenem
Magnus Holt

Wprowadzamy SteadyView, nową funkcję, która wykorzystuje zaawansowane algorytmy do stabilizacji trzęsących się nagrań. Aktualizacja zapewnia, że trenerzy i analitycy mogą skupić się całkowicie na grze bez rozpraszania uwagi.
Technologia stabilizacji obrazu oparta na oprogramowaniu działa poprzez wykrywanie nieruchomych obiektów w tle nagrań i dostosowywanie obrazu, aby utrzymać te punkty odniesienia stabilne przez cały film. Poprzez jednoczesne śledzenie cech i równoległe przetwarzanie obliczeń, SteadyView dostarcza wyraźne, stabilne nagrania, które poprawiają wrażenia wizualne i ułatwiają analizę.
SteadyView jest teraz włączony dla wszystkich nowych nagrań we wszystkich istniejących kamerach Veo – bez konieczności aktualizacji sprzętu. Oznacza to, że każdy użytkownik Veo automatycznie korzysta z tej technologii, która stale się doskonali poprzez aktualizacje oprogramowania.
Aby dowiedzieć się więcej o nowej funkcji, spotkaliśmy się z Mariusem Simonsenem, Deweloperem Algorytmów w Veo, i zapytaliśmy o proces rozwoju i wpływ tej funkcji.
Co zainspirowało rozwój funkcji stabilizacji obrazu w warunkach wietrznych i jakie wyzwania chcieliście rozwiązać?Nieustannie szukamy sposobów na poprawę doświadczeń związanych z oglądaniem. Zaobserwowaliśmy, że czynniki środowiskowe, takie jak wiatr lub drgania na niektórych powierzchniach, mogą wpływać na nagrania, zwracając uwagę na ruch kamery zamiast na sam sport.
Naszym celem zawsze było umożliwienie ludziom skupienia się całkowicie na akcji. W nagrywaniu sportów trenerzy i analitycy muszą uchwycić każdy szczegół gry, a my chcieliśmy zapewnić, że nic nie odwraca uwagi od tego doświadczenia.
Ta poprawa przynosi korzyści nagraniom w różnych warunkach, takich jak mecze na zewnątrz w wietrzne dni i mecze w pomieszczeniach na elastycznych podłożach, takich jak boiska do koszykówki. Dzięki opracowaniu SteadyView zapewniamy, że widzowie mogą w pełni zanurzyć się w grze bez jakichkolwiek wizualnych zakłóceń.
Krótko mówiąc, dostrzegliśmy okazję do dodania kolejnej warstwy jakości do naszych nagrań i wzmocnienia podstawowych wrażeń podczas oglądania.
Jak działa technologia stabilizacji obrazu i co wyróżnia ją od innych rozwiązań na rynku?Algorytm działa poprzez wykrywanie nieruchomych obiektów w tle wideo – rzeczy, które nie poruszają się podczas nagrywania. Może to być dom, drzewo, znak uliczny lub zaparkowany samochód. Następnie znajduje te same obiekty we wszystkich klatkach w całym wideo i dostosowuje każdą klatkę nieco tak, aby te obiekty pozostały w tej samej pozycji przez cały film.
Używamy oprogramowania do wykrywania, aby znaleźć kilka cech w każdej klatce. Dla każdej cechy tworzymy deskryptor, aby były rozpoznawalne, a następnie używamy algorytmów dopasowywania, aby znaleźć te same cechy między klatkami. Na podstawie tych dopasowanych par możemy zastosować transformacje geometryczne, aby zapewnić, że tło pozostaje stabilne.

Największą zaletą stabilizacji obrazu za pomocą oprogramowania jest to, że wszyscy nasi istniejący klienci mogą korzystać z SteadyView. Nie muszą kupować nowej kamery – każde ulepszenie, które wprowadzamy, automatycznie dotyczy wszystkich. A za każdym razem, gdy udoskonalamy algorytm, wszyscy klienci otrzymują wyższą jakość.
Jaki wpływ miała ta funkcja do tej pory i jak według Ciebie poprawia ogólne wrażenia z oglądania dla użytkowników Veo?To zabawne. Celem jest, aby widz w ogóle nie zauważał SteadyView. Wideo powinno być całkowicie stabilne, a klient powinien zapomnieć, że zostało nagranie fizyczną kamerą. Im lepiej to działa, tym mniej osób to zauważy.
Zazwyczaj, gdy trenerzy i analitycy oglądają wideo, wiele rzeczy dzieje się jednocześnie. Chcą mieć dobry przegląd i widzieć wszystko, co się dzieje. Jeśli kamera porusza się w górę i w dół, wideo porusza się w górę i w dół, co może łatwo rozpraszać, i może być kilka szczegółów, których nie zauważysz.
Jeśli masz nagranie siebie, które jest teraz stabilizowane zamiast drżeć, każdy, kto je ogląda, skupi się bardziej na tym, co robisz na boisku, niż na tym, co robi kamera. SteadyView jest stosowany do wszystkich filmów i wpływa na podstawową jakość. Więc niezależnie od tego, czy jesteś trenerem, rodzicem czy zawodnikiem, każdy, kto korzysta z naszego wideo w jakikolwiek sposób, skorzysta z tego.
Dlaczego ważne jest dla Veo ciągłe ulepszanie funkcji "pod maską", takich jak ta, i co przyniesie przyszłość na boisku?Opracowanie algorytmu takiego jak SteadyView jest trochę jak rozwiązywanie kostki Rubika. Kiedy obracasz jedną stronę, aby naprawić problem, może to zepsuć inną stronę, która wcześniej była idealna. Musisz ciągle dostosowywać i równoważyć wszystko, aż wszystko się złoży.
Naszym celem jest uczynienie nagrywania sportów tak łatwym, jak to tylko możliwe, bez kompromisów w jakości wideo. SteadyView poprawia podstawową jakość naszych filmów. Więc niezależnie od tego, czy używasz go do analizy, przesyłasz go do mediów społecznościowych, czy udostępniasz rodzinie, do czego go nie używasz, jakość będzie lepsza.

Planujemy uczynić go jeszcze lepszym, niż jest – aby działał dla jeszcze bardziej zaawansowanych przypadków z jeszcze bardziej drżącymi nagraniami. W tej chwili istnieje limit; jeśli kamera trzęsie się naprawdę gwałtownie, nie jest stabilizowana przez SteadyView. Mamy nadzieję, że w przyszłości będziemy mogli stabilizować jeszcze więcej przypadków.
Stabilny obraz jest podstawą dla wszystkich przyszłych prac analitycznych, które wykonujemy. W Veo obecnie rozwijamy wiele nowych narzędzi analitycznych, które zależą od wiedzy o tym, gdzie wszystko znajduje się na boisku, wiedzenia, gdzie kamera znajduje się w stosunku do boiska, i wiedzenia, gdzie zawodnicy znajdują się na boisku. Podstawą tego jest wiedza, w którym kierunku patrzy kamera.
SteadyView oznacza, że wszystkie nagrania, nawet w warunkach wietrznych lub w innych niestabilnych okolicznościach, będą miały zwiększoną jakość – niezależnie od tego, czy jesteś trenerem, zawodnikiem, czy po prostu kimś, kto cieszy się grą, otrzymasz lepsze doświadczenie.